Q: What does single shield design mean on bearing 950431906?
A: Bearing assembly 950431906 features a single shield design that provides protection on one side of the bearing. The shield guards the bearing interior from debris while allowing easier access or integration in specific wheel and pivot support configurations. Single shield bearings are common in manual pallet jack applications where one side faces an open mounting.

Q: How does the single shield protect bearing 950431906?
A: The single shield on bearing 950431906 provides a metal or rubber barrier that deflects dust, moisture, and debris away from the bearing races and rolling elements. The shield is not a seal, so the bearing retains some exposure on the unshielded side. This design is appropriate for protected mounting positions typical of manual pallet jack wheels.

Q: How should bearing 950431906 be maintained?
A: Inspect bearing 950431906 regularly for debris accumulation on the shielded side and for signs of wear. Keep the bearing clean and dry during operation. Replace the bearing if you observe noise, resistance to rotation, or excessive wheel play. The single shield design does not require special maintenance beyond standard bearing care practices.
